The most common causes for AC not cooling properly in Dodge Grand Caravan are low or overcharged refrigerant, compressor malfunction, clogged cabin air filter, dirty condenser or evaporator coils, dirty or sluggish blower motor, and bad fuse or relay. If the refrigerant level goes down again quickly, it means there is probably a leak. It is also cryogenic and can cause severe frostbite when it comes in contact with the skin. But if the thermostat has developed a defect and is stuck to open position, the coolant will continuously flow through the radiator and the engine may take a long time to reach its optimal operating temperature. Ideally, the refrigerant should never leak in a properly sealed AC system, but most car AC systems do leak small amount of refrigerant over time due to minor imperfections and will need recharging after every few years. Refrigerant leak in Grand Caravan can be caused by leaking O-ring seals, leaking condenser or evaporator core, or a cracked hose.
